A couple years ago I was able to acquire a 1967 Z28 RS that is unrestored and has all the original paint and interior. I purchased the car from the original family who bought the car new about 20 miles from where I live at Clarke Chevrolet in Laporte City, Iowa. Its an M21, 4:10 car with a cowl plenum. I have the factory window sticker, invoice and POP. Original color of the car of Tahoe Turquoise. I thought perhaps the Z28 fans on here may like a look. It's quite a cool car. Not sure how many of the 67 Zs have their original paint but this is one of them. Sorry for the crappy pic!
